Transformative change can only occur when the lack of diverse representation is addressed. We’re helping educators and composers to create classrooms that look, feel, and sound like the students they teach!
The United Sound Composer Project is giving away over $20,000 of free music by minoritized composers to teachers who are unable to acquire this music for their bands and orchestras.
